New York, NY (PRWEB) September 30, 2008 -- As September, National Ovarian Cancer Awareness Month, comes to a close, L'Oréal Paris is urging women to learn about the disease. As the leading cause of gynecologic cancer death in the U.S., it is imperative that women are educated on ovarian cancer, including its signs and symptoms. In honor of the 22,000 women diagnosed each year, L'Oréal Paris is encouraging 22,000 people to visit www.lorealcolorofhope.com to learn about the disease.

In addition to raising much needed awareness and research funding for the disease, L'Oréal Paris has also developed fundraising and awareness products including the Color of Hope Cosmetics Bag and the beautiful Hope Necklace designed by Philip Crangi.

Since 1997, L'Oréal Paris has led the fight and has helped to raise more than $14 million for the cause.
